Abstract
Artificial Intelligence (AI) has begun to transform the discipline of history in unprecedented ways. From digitization of archives to algorithmic interpretation of sources, AI tools are reshaping how historians collect, analyze, and interpret evidence. This paper examines the role of AI in historical research and methodology, focusing on machine learning (ML), natural language processing (NLP), computer vision, and big data analytics. It discusses the opportunities offered by AI—such as enhanced accessibility, pattern detection, and interdisciplinary collaboration—while also addressing methodological risks, algorithmic bias, and epistemological challenges. The study argues that AI should be viewed not as a replacement for the historian but as an advanced methodological assistant that expands the scale and scope of historical inquiry.
